At the heart of this gripping novel lies Joan, a brilliant and enigmatic young woman grappling with the complexities of her own nature. As she navigates the treacherous waters of academia, a chance encounter with a mysterious professor, Dr. Hannah James, sets her on a collision course with her own dark impulses.

Unforgettable Characters
The characters in Only Monster are as complex and layered as the narrative itself. Joan's journey is one of self-discovery and transformation, and her struggles resonate deeply with readers. Her relationships with Dr. James, her fellow students, and the enigmatic Ethan are equally compelling, exploring the complexities of power dynamics, desire, and the search for connection.
Dr. James, a brilliant and enigmatic mentor, becomes a catalyst for Joan's awakening. Ethan, a mysterious and alluring outsider, represents the allure of the unknown and the possibility of redemption. Through these characters, Len delves into the intricacies of human relationships and the ways in which they can both heal and harm.
